什么是认证服务器和对外服务器

不及物动词 其他 24

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    认证服务器和对外服务器是两个不同的概念。下面将分别介绍它们的定义和特点。

    认证服务器是一种服务器,用于验证用户的身份和授权用户访问特定资源。在网络应用中,用户需要提供用户名和密码等凭据进行登录,认证服务器通过验证这些凭据的有效性来确认用户的身份。认证服务器在用户认证过程中起到了关键的作用,为用户提供安全可信的登录和访问系统的方式。

    认证服务器通常具有以下特点:

    1. 用户账号管理:认证服务器负责管理用户的账号信息,包括创建、更新、删除等。用户在使用认证服务器提供的服务时,必须先注册账号并提供正确的身份凭证。
    2. 身份验证:认证服务器通过验证用户提供的身份凭证来确认用户的身份,常见的身份凭证包括用户名和密码、数字证书、指纹等。验证成功后,认证服务器会颁发令牌给用户,用户可以使用该令牌来访问受保护的资源。
    3. 访问控制:认证服务器可以根据用户的身份和权限来控制用户对资源的访问。只有经过认证并获得授权的用户才能访问受限资源,提高了系统的安全性。
    4. 单点登录:认证服务器提供单点登录功能,允许用户通过一次登录认证后,就可以访问多个关联的应用系统,减少了用户的登录次数和记忆负担。

    对外服务器是指向外提供访问服务的服务器。在互联网中,许多系统都需要对外提供服务,例如网站、应用程序接口(API)、即时通信服务等。对外服务器承担了处理请求、响应客户端、提供服务等功能。

    对外服务器的特点如下:

    1. 接收和处理请求:对外服务器接收客户端的请求,根据请求的内容和类型,进行相应的处理。可以是静态资源请求、动态页面请求、数据交互请求等。
    2. 响应客户端:对外服务器将处理结果封装成响应,发送给客户端。响应可以是网页、文件、JSON数据等形式,根据不同的请求类型和客户端需求进行不同的处理。
    3. 提供服务:对外服务器是系统向外部用户提供服务的入口。通过对外服务器,用户可以访问系统的功能和资源,与系统进行交互。
    4. 负载均衡和容灾:对外服务器可以通过负载均衡和容灾机制来提高系统的可用性和可靠性。通过将请求分发到多个对外服务器上,可以达到负载分担和故障容错的目的。

    总结来说,认证服务器是用于验证用户身份和授权用户访问资源的服务器,而对外服务器则是向外提供访问服务的服务器。它们在网络应用中扮演着不同的角色,但都是构建安全可靠、可用可靠系统的重要组成部分。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    认证服务器和对外服务器都是与网络相关的概念。下面将分别介绍这两个概念并解释它们的作用。

    1. 认证服务器:
      认证服务器是一种用于验证用户身份的服务器。它提供了用户登录的认证服务,并在用户登录时验证用户名和密码的准确性。认证服务器通常使用标准的身份验证协议(如OAuth、OpenID等)来与其他应用程序或服务进行通信,以验证用户的身份。认证服务器的主要功能是验证用户的身份以授权其访问特定的资源或服务。

    2. 对外服务器:
      对外服务器是用于提供对外服务或资源的服务器。它承载着应用程序、网站、服务或其他数据,并通过网络向外界提供相应的功能。对外服务器可以是Web服务器、应用服务器、数据库服务器等不同类型的服务器。这些服务器通过协议(如HTTP、FTP、SMTP等)与客户端进行通信,并处理客户端的请求。对外服务器通常具有较高的性能和稳定性要求,以满足大量用户的访问需求。

    下面是认证服务器和对外服务器的一些主要特点和功能:

    认证服务器:

    • 负责验证用户的身份并授权其访问特定资源或服务。
    • 采用标准的身份验证协议与其他应用程序进行通信。
    • 提供用户注册和登录功能,管理用户的身份信息。
    • 支持单一登录(Single Sign-On,SSO)功能,使用户可以在多个应用程序中使用同一套登录凭据。
    • 提供安全性措施,如密码加密、多因素认证等,以保护用户的身份和数据安全。

    对外服务器:

    • 提供应用程序、网站、服务或其他数据的访问和功能。
    • 处理来自客户端的请求,并返回相应的数据或结果。
    • 具有较高的性能和稳定性要求,以满足大量用户的访问需求。
    • 提供负载均衡和故障转移等功能,以确保服务的可用性。
    • 支持安全性措施,如SSL/TLS协议、防火墙、入侵检测系统等,以保护服务器和用户数据的安全。

    总之,认证服务器和对外服务器在网络架构中扮演不同的角色。认证服务器用于验证用户的身份并授权其访问特定资源或服务,而对外服务器则负责向外界提供应用程序、网站、服务或其他数据的访问和功能。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    认证服务器和对外服务器是在网络环境中常见的两种服务器类型。它们在功能和用途上有所不同。

    认证服务器是一种专门用于认证用户身份的服务器。其主要功能是验证用户提供的身份凭证,如用户名和密码,并与存储用户账号信息的数据库进行比对,确定用户的身份是否合法。认证服务器通常通过使用协议如LDAP(轻量级目录访问协议)或CAS(中心认证服务)来完成身份验证过程。认证服务器还可以提供单点登录(SSO)的功能,使用户只需使用一组凭证即可访问多个系统。

    对外服务器是一种向外部提供服务的服务器。它可以是web服务器、文件服务器、邮件服务器等。对外服务器主要用于接收和处理来自网络上用户或客户端的请求,并向其提供相应的服务或数据。对外服务器需要具备高可用和高性能的特性,以应对大量用户的请求。常见的对外服务器软件包括Apache、Nginx、Microsoft IIS等。

    在实际应用中,认证服务器和对外服务器通常会进行集成或配合使用,以实现更安全、更高效的身份认证和授权。下面将通过具体的操作流程来介绍认证服务器和对外服务器的工作原理。

    一、认证服务器的工作原理

    1. 用户访问对外服务器并提供身份信息。
    2. 对外服务器将身份信息发送给认证服务器进行验证。
    3. 认证服务器接收到请求后,比对用户提供的身份信息与数据库中存储的身份信息,验证用户的身份是否合法。
    4. 认证服务器将验证结果返回给对外服务器。
    5. 对外服务器根据认证结果,决定是否允许用户访问所需的资源。

    二、对外服务器的工作原理

    1. 接收用户请求:对外服务器通过监听网络端口,接收用户请求的数据包。
    2. 解析请求:对外服务器解析用户请求的协议和数据内容,确定请求的目标资源。
    3. 处理请求:对外服务器根据请求的类型和内容,进行相应的处理,比如读取文件、执行脚本等。
    4. 生成响应:对外服务器根据处理结果,生成响应内容,并将其发送给用户。
    5. 发送响应:对外服务器将生成的响应数据包发送给用户,完成整个请求响应过程。

    总结:
    认证服务器是用于验证用户身份的服务器,通过比对用户提供的身份凭证与数据库中存储的身份信息,确定用户的身份是否合法。
    对外服务器是向外部提供服务的服务器,接收和处理来自用户或客户端的请求,并提供相应的服务或数据。
    两者可以进行集成或配合使用,以实现更安全、更高效的身份认证和授权过程。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部